Output 621bdf985306e323b8a7b6a21e4109308dd09b05095e5a144a08f09139ffa742:60

value
128646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e56eb1031c966ac98255d6462e71289fd60f5b6e022439d53687e9d90e1f7573
address
bc1pu4htzqcuje4vnqj46erzuufgnltq7kmwqgjrn4fksl5ajrslw4es8aurnu
transaction
621bdf985306e323b8a7b6a21e4109308dd09b05095e5a144a08f09139ffa742
spent
true